Transaction e34070690c2cbf9fb6567408de4d2bfc7ad0c975ab9bbc271878ae7935000239
1 Input
1 Output
-
e34070690c2cbf9fb6567408de4d2bfc7ad0c975ab9bbc271878ae7935000239:0
- value
- 308493802
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81a39f2ac9c42ff6a42105f66d2621937401f596 OP_EQUAL
- address
- MKidQpCUxDt7kqWApiVtYjxaeVLYaJPndp